Siphonaptera of North America north of Mexico: Vermipsyllidae and Rhopalopsyllidae.

R E Lewis1, J H Lewis.   

Abstract

The six species of Chaetopsylla Kohaut, 1903, two species of Polygenis Jordan, 1939, and one species of Rhopalopsyllus Baker, 1905 known to occur in North America north of Mexico are reviewed with respect to their host preferences and distribution. Keys are provided for the species, and their salient characters are illustrated.
